The awarded the film 2 out of 5 stars , acknowledging the unique concept but criticizing the “languid and uninventive storytelling.” The review noted, “The story lacks stamina, and the background music drags the plot”. On the other hand, Koimoi gave the film 4 out of 5 stars , calling it “an original, semi-autobiographical story with every intended ingredient right in place” and urging viewers not to miss it. India Forums rated it 3 stars , describing it as “a sad, glum, wistful look at the life of litterateur who was persuaded to give porn a chance”.

Mastram is a fictionalized biographical drama inspired by the life of Rajaram, an aspiring writer living in the 1980s in North India.

The 2014 biographical film Mastram holds a unique position in contemporary Indian cinema. Directed by Akhilesh Jaiswal, the movie delves into the fictionalized life of the real-life, anonymous author known by the pen name "Mastram," whose erotic pulp fiction paperbacks dominated North Indian railway stations and local stalls during the 1980s and 1990s.
